Claude Code 2.1.139 was released on May 11, 2026 with 50 documented changes.

What changed in Claude Code 2.1.139?

In our words, from the release notes — never copied.

  • Users can now manage and view all Claude Code sessions, including active, blocked, and completed ones, through a new centralized agent interface.
  • A new `/goal` command allows users to define completion conditions, enabling Claude to work autonomously across multiple turns until the objective is met.
  • Developers can now inspect plugin details, including component inventory and estimated token costs, using a new command.
  • Key features like Remote Control and API connectors are now disabled when an API key is present, prioritizing direct API usage over interactive login benefits.
  • Several issues related to credential management, command auto-approval, and terminal output corruption by hooks have been resolved.
  • Improvements have been made to MCP server reconnection, token estimation accuracy, and plugin marketplace refreshing.
